Skip to content

A school project to make a simple game with OpenGl. The game selected is backgammon.

License

Notifications You must be signed in to change notification settings

FP-Leo/Backgammon-Tavla

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

38 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Tavla-NDAT-Proje

Bu projede, C++ ve OpenGL kullanarak basit bir tavla oyununu yapılmıştır. Oyunun temel özellikleri şunlardır:

Sağ tarafta yer alan zar düğmesine basıldığında zarlar atılır. Zar atmak için "R" tuşuna basılır ve zarlar atıldıktan sonra açılan sayfa "D" tuşuyla kapatılıp oyuna devam edilebilir. Console'den zarın kaç geldiğinin takibi, index takibi, ve oynama takibi yapılabilir. Gelen zarlar taşların üzerine tıklayarak oynanabilir. Oyun sırası, sağda bulunan bir kutu ile gösterilir. Sıra beyaz oyuncuda ise kutu beyaz, siyah oyuncuda ise kutu siyah renkte görünür. Kullanıcıların kaç hamle yapabileceği, oyun sırasını gösteren kutunun hemen üzerindeki kırmızı kullanım haklarıyla takip edilir. Zar atıldıktan sonra oynatmak istediğiniz taşa tıkladığınızda oynama hakkı aktif hale gelir. Hamle yapıldıkça kullanım hakları azalır ve 0 olduğunda sıra karşı oyuncuya geçer. Sıra değiştikten sonra yeni bir hamle yapabilmek için önce zar atılması gerekir. Tavla 26 04 2024 15_50_48 Zar - 3D 26 04 2024 15_50_18

Videoyu izleyerek oyunun işleyişi hakkında bilgi sahibi olabilirsiniz. https://youtu.be/J3Kzxi3Me-8

Contributors :

  1. Leonit SHABANİ - 200401110
  2. Muhammet Eren NOKTA - 200401012
  3. Erlindi ISAJ - 200401114
  4. Baha YOLAL - 200401031

About

A school project to make a simple game with OpenGl. The game selected is backgammon.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 4

  •  
  •  
  •  
  •  

Languages